Iver station is well-equipped to assist passengers with accessibility needs, offering step-free access throughout, ramps for train access, and accessible ticket machines located in the ticket hall. This makes traveling easy and convenient for everyone. You can collect your pre-purchased tickets from the machine available at the station, ensuring you can grab your tickets hassle-free. Plan your journey in advance and remember that staff are on hand to provide assistance through designated help points and at the ticket office.
The station features essential amenities to ensure a comfortable wait for your train. Whilst there are no dedicated waiting room offices, seating areas with multiple uncovered seats are available on platforms 3 and 4. Toilets, including accessible ones, are located conveniently in the ticket hall, keeping all the necessities close to hand. However, do note that there are no refreshment facilities or shops, so planning ahead on snacks and drinks is advised.
For those looking to explore further or connect to other transport, Iver station is a brilliant hub. To reach Heathrow Airport, simply take the Elizabeth Line and change at Hayes & Harlington. Alternatively, head over to West Drayton Station for a 350 bus connection. During any rail disruption, the station offers a rail replacement service departing from Bathurst Walk near the station’s entrance.

West Wickham station is equipped to meet your ticketing needs with its ticket office operating from 06:10 to 19:30 on weekdays. If an early start or late finish is on your itinerary, no need to worry; ticket machines are available, allowing the collection of online purchases right from the station forecourt. These machines are accessible for all, ensuring a smooth transaction every time.
Passengers will find customer help points throughout the station, with staff ready to assist during peak hours. For your security, the station proudly boasts Secure Station accreditation, complete with CCTV surveillance for added peace of mind. However, luggage storage is unavailable, so plan accordingly.
The station offers step-free access at key areas, particularly favorable for those utilizing wheeled accessibility aids. These paths lead to Platforms 1 and 2, hosting services towards and away from London. Though a footbridge connects platforms, step-free interchange requires a brief walk along the road.
You'll find accessible ticket machines in the forecourt, and staff help is readily available during busy times. For those needing further assistance, it's best to book in advance through the Customer Helpline. Still, support is extended without prior booking for those who need it.
